The Prophet routing algorithm is a multi-copy algorithm which is based on historical information and transitive probability, which selects the relay node with a high probability to encounter the destination node. In this paper, a novel channel allocation method is proposed to reduce the time-varying effects in downlink OFDMA systems. This method makes use of a Kalman filter in order to predict the user SINR and rate in the next time slot. Named entity recognition (NER) is one of the key techniques in natural language processing tasks such as information extraction, text summarization and so on. Chinese NER is more complicated and difficult than other languages because of its characteristics. Call admission control (CAC) is one of the most important parts in radio resource management of CDMA networks, and it has an important effect on the quality of service (QoS). The most concern of traditional CAC strategies is to harmonize the blocking probability and dropping probability, so as to maximize the resource utility.
